Classic Potato Leek Soup

Delicious and creamy potato leek soup made in just 30 minutes!
Prep Time 10 minutes
Cook Time 30 minutes
Total Time 40 minutes
Servings: 4 people
Course: Dinner
Cuisine: French
Calories: 262

Ingredients
  

  • 3 tbsp unsalted butter
  • 2 cloves garlic (minced)
  • 1 medium yellow onion (chopped)
  • 3 large leeks (chopped)
  • 3 large Yukon gold potatoes (peeled and chopped)
  • 1/2 tsp salt (or to taste)
  • 1/2 tsp black pepper
  • 1/4 tsp cayenne (optional)
  • 4.5 cups vegetable broth (gluten free)
  • 1/4 cup half and half
  • 2 tbsp chives (chopped)

Method
 

  1. Melt butter in a 3-quart pot over medium heat.
  2. Add garlic, onion, and leeks. Cook until softened (about 5 minutes).
  3. Add potatoes, salt, pepper, and cayenne. Stir ingredients together, cover pot and cook an additional 5 minutes, or until potatoes begin to soften.
  4. Add broth, stir and bring to a boil. Reduce heat to a slow simmer. Cook until potatoes are completely soft (about 10 minutes).
  5. Blend soup until pureed and return to pot. Stir in half and half and cook for an additional 3-5 minutes or until hot.
  6. Top with chives and serve.

Notes

Optional to sprinkle extra chives for garnish.
